How can I adjust the default dryness level if my clothes are consistently coming out too wet or too dry?
You can change the automatic drying default settings while the dryer is in standby mode (power off) by touching and holding DRYNESS LEVEL for 6 seconds, then touching DRYNESS LEVEL to cycle through settings F1 through F5 shown in the time display. F1 is the factory preset, F2 adds 15% more drying time, F3 adds 30% more drying time, F4 reduces drying time by 15%, and F5 reduces it by 30%. Touch START/PAUSE to save the new setting, which will affect all Automatic Cycles going forward. (Page 11)
